Editorial Reviews

Randy Harward, The Event Newsweekly Magazine, Review, December 23, 1999

Desert Wind is an extracurricular activity of Alan Scott Bachman, Utah's Assistant Attorney General. You wouldn't know it from the picture in the CD, he looks just like any other guy you'd find in a drum circle - except here plays nine instruments (Boston Steinway Grand Piano, mandolins, mandola, mandocello, acoustic guitars, alto recorder, harpsichord, keyboards, sleigh bells, and oriental bells - gasp!)

Not that Desert Wind is a one-man project. Eight other musicians playing 16 more instruments mostly percussion)perform ten different Middle East rhythms (Ready for another list? Beladi, Ayoub, Masmoudi, Bolero, Khaleegy, Maqsoum, Saidi, Mid-East and Persian 6/8, Rock-Beladi.) on Christmas: Rhythms of the Holy Land. The exotic rhythms infuse the standards with new energy, making this one of the more interesting holiday releases. Product Description

This is the FIRST Christmas CD we know about featuring passionate and exotic rhythms from the Middle East. ~Perfect for those who wonder what music Jesus may have heard in Israel! This full length CD includes familiar and new original Christmas songs set to the Middle Eastern rhythms including beladi, ayoub, masmoudi, khaleegy, maqsoum, saidi, bolero, Mid East and Persian 6/8 and rock beladi! Gorgeous flute work, awesome hand drumming, tasteful piano riffs, and the occasional / powerful vocals from Amy Faust combine to create Desert Wind's musical prayer for the new millennium. Oh, did we say, this music is GREAT for dancing ~ anytime of the year! Instrumentation on this album includes: Boston Steinway grand piano, flute, wooden flute, mandolin, mandola, mandocello, guitar, harpsichord, keyboards, sleigh bells, tablas, riq, dumbek, tar, djembe, Persian zarb, trap drums, and vocals.
